你查询的IP:[119.80.112.130]  地理位置:中国–北京–北京

最新查询120.24.152.166 116.244.10.178 117.59.164.232 221.198.226.206 119.176.76.229 117.32.196.187 218.215.207.53 219.244.157.70 210.82.165.116 119.80.112.130 118.120.237.8 121.8.73.180 221.199.224.45 222.16.207.91 124.240.71.60 116.196.92.118 120.137.248.243 118.84.230.218 203.83.56.212 120.192.216.17 210.32.195.146 202.92.25.182 60.63.55.60 119.144.31.71 192.124.154.222 203.79.189.46 203.190.96.79 60.191.213.143 119.42.136.7 202.143.16.184 117.58.33.178